How to accept a job offer via e-mail Make sure e-mail is an appropriate way to respond. Write a clear subject line. Address your e-mail to the appropriate party. Thank the recipient for the job offer. State that you accept the terms of employment. Sign your e-mail. Proofread your e-mail.

Your subject line should directly state your acceptance of the position title. In the body of the email, include a statement of acceptance and express gratitude for the opportunity. Mention any details you need clarification on, such as start date, salary, or benefits. You may also briefly restate the offer terms.
